Transaction 6714b79555ba0413b419f92ba2f107a498482334bdcd0510a0a612fc8b0f4955
1 Input
1 Output
-
6714b79555ba0413b419f92ba2f107a498482334bdcd0510a0a612fc8b0f4955:0
- value
- 312829
- script pubkey
- OP_0 OP_PUSHBYTES_32 edb8d7c376a65d59e5f36fe880e9cfbe51c33395c2f1d993e8d2412983f8d4af
- address
- bc1qakud0smk5ew4ne0ndl5gp6w0heguxvu4ctcanylg6fqjnqlc6jhswxrfc6